I am working on the "options > set rules for files that can be included" in my play doctor list. I am having a bit of frustration removing duplicate song titles. I have tried the stock rule "No Duplicates", which sets remove duplicates of Artist; Name, but when I run Play doctor for a specific song, I get duplicates of the same song. I have also tried just doing "Name" instead of "Artist; Name" and then I can't find the name of my song at all (it usually appears in the pick list as I am typing).

Any suggestions of what I am doing wrong would be appreciated.
